M-DCPS AND MIAMI-DADE COLLEGE TO HOLD STUDENT AND
ADULT CAREER PATHWAYS EXPO

WHO: 

Miami-Dade County Public Schools and Miami Dade College faculty and staff, students, parents and interested citizens

WHAT:

2010 Student and Adult Career Pathways EXPO

WHEN:

Saturday, November 13, from 10 a.m. to 3 p.m

WHERE:

Robert Morgan Educational Center
18180 SW 122 Avenue, Miami, FL 33177

WHY:

Parents and students in grades six through 12, as well as post secondary adult students are encouraged to attend the 2010 Student and Adult Career Pathways EXPO to learn more about Career Education programs and services provided by Miami-Dade County Public Schools and Miami Dade College.

The free EXPO allows participants to learn about career academy programs such as Architecture and Construction, Information Technology, Hospitality and Tourism, Agriscience Education, Health/Medical Sciences and so much more. The EXPO is an opportunity to help students choose a career path for the future. Miami-Dade County Public Schools students accompanied by their parents can take advantage of free transportation from select Miami-Dade public schools to the EXPO.
